One year ago, jay was 140 cm tall. He is 5% taller now than he was then. How tall is Jay now?

Answer:

147 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

5% of 140 = 7

140 + 7 = 147

Huilan's age is two times Thomas's age. The sum of their ages is <br> 78<br> . What is Thomas's age?
lisov135 [29]

Let x equal Thomas' age.  Then Huilan's age is 2x.  Set up an equation to model this situation:

x+2x=78

<em>*Combine like terms*</em>

3x=78

<em>*Divide both sides by 3*</em>

x=26
